<h3>What is a literary analysis?</h3>
A literary analysis is more than just a synopsis of a piece of literature. Instead, it is a discussion of the work that expresses a writer's personal viewpoint, interpretation, judgment, or critical appraisal of the work of literature.
It is to be noted that like every other essay, it must be structed into three key parts:
- The introduction
- Body; and
- Conclusion.
